The shuttle service is free and open to the public. The IU Health shuttle service connects IU Health facilities downtown, including IU Health Methodist Hospital. If you or your loved one is in need of Indianapolis taxi service, call 317.487.7777 24 hours a day, seven days a week. Please be aware to look both ways when crossing the street as buses will be traveling both north and south on Capitol Ave. ![]() A Red Line station is located outside of IU Health Methodist Hospital at 18th Street and Capitol Avenue. Stops arrive at designated stations every 10 minutes during peak service hours. The IndyGo Red Line is an electric bus system serving Indianapolis. The IndyGo call center is 317.635.3344 and is open Monday-Friday, 7 am - 7 pm, Saturdays, 9 am - noon. Spanish speaking representatives are available as well as a language line with more than 170 other languages. For questions, please call the IndyGo Customer Call Center. There are several bus routes with stops near IU Health Methodist Hospital. If you are unable to pay for parking, please talk to your nurse about receiving assistance through a social worker. The 30-Day Pass can be used at both Garage #1 and Garage #4. The 30-Day Pass is $30.00 and allows the purchaser to enter and exit the garages as many times per day as they need to for 30 days. ![]() For cancer patients: Valet parking, IU Health Methodist Hospital Noyes Pavilion (18th Street and Capitol Avenue)įamily members and visitors who have a loved one staying at IU Health Methodist Hospital may purchase a 30-Day Pass at either Garage #1 or Garage #4 from a parking attendant. ![]() For the Methodist Professional Center and the Cardiovascular Center at IU Health Methodist Hospital: Garage #2, 1801 N.For the main hospital: Garage #1, 16th St.To help you get to your destination as easily as possible, we recommend the following parking options for different parts of our campus:
